Gentoo Archives: gentoo-commits

From: "Jonathan Smith (smithj)" <smithj@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in app-admin/rmake: rmake-1.0.14.ebuild
Date: Thu, 24 Jan 2008 21:42:20
Message-Id: E1JI9pw-0008Ux-Tz@stork.gentoo.org
1 smithj 08/01/24 21:42:16
2
3 Added: rmake-1.0.14.ebuild
4 Log:
5 bump to the latest
6 (Portage version: 2.1.3.19)
7
8 Revision Changes Path
9 1.1 app-admin/rmake/rmake-1.0.14.ebuild
10
11 file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/app-admin/rmake/rmake-1.0.14.ebuild?rev=1.1&view=markup
12 pl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/app-admin/rmake/rmake-1.0.14.ebuild?rev=1.1&content-type=text/plain
13
14 Index: rmake-1.0.14.ebuild
15 ===================================================================
16 # Copyright 1999-2008 Gentoo Foundation
17 # Distributed under the terms of the GNU General Public License v2
18 # $Header: /var/cvsroot/gentoo-x86/app-admin/rmake/rmake-1.0.14.ebuild,v 1.1 2008/01/24 21:42:16 smithj Exp $
19
20 inherit eutils multilib
21
22 DESCRIPTION="repository-based build system"
23 HOMEPAGE="http://wiki.rpath.com/wiki/Conary:About_rMake"
24 SRC_URI="ftp://download.rpath.com/${PN}/${P}.tar.bz2"
25
26 LICENSE="CPL-1.0"
27 SLOT="0"
28 KEYWORDS="~amd64 ~x86"
29 IUSE=""
30
31 DEPEND="=dev-lang/python-2.4*
32 sys-libs/libcap
33 app-admin/conary"
34
35 src_install() {
36 emake DESTDIR="${D}" install || die "install failed"
37
38 fperms 04755 /usr/libexec/rmake/chroothelper
39 for x in /var/{rmake,{log,lib,run}/rmake} /{etc,srv}/rmake; do
40 keepdir "$x"
41 fowners rmake:rmake "$x"
42 done
43 fperms 700 /var/rmake
44
45 newinitd extra/rmake.gentoo.init rmake
46 dodoc NEWS
47 }
48
49 pkg_setup() {
50 enewgroup rmake
51 enewgroup rmake-chroot
52 enewuser rmake -1 -1 /srv/rmake "rmake"
53 enewuser rmake-chroot -1 -1 / "rmake-chroot"
54 }
55
56
57
58 --
59 gentoo-commits@l.g.o mailing list